Short Wave Diathermy

Short Wave Diathermy (SWD) is a treatment that uses electromagnetic energy to produce deep heating in joints and soft tissues. This form of heat can be applied to deeper structures than other forms of heat treatment.

Inteferential Electrotherapy

Interferential Therapy is widely used by physiotherapists.It uses electrical current to reduce swelling ,relieve pain and stimulate muscles. Interferential applies two different frequencies that interfere with one another to produce a medium frequency current within the tissues.

Transcuteus Electrical Nerve Stimulation(TENS)

Transcutaneous electrical nerve stimulation is used to relieve pain for several different types of illness & conditions. They use it most often to treat muscles,joint or bone problems that occur with illnesses such as osteoarthritis or fibromyalgia or for conditions such as low back pain, neck pain,tendinitis or bursitis.

Computerised Cervical & Lumbar Traction Unit

Cervical/lumbar traction is a therapy that stretches the spine to relieve pressure on compressed nerves and stretch tight muscles, in order to treat back and neck pain

Hydrocollatral Therapy

Hydrocollator Packs are a combination of bentonite clay and other natural fillings. These bentonite clay packs applied externally are used to alleviate inflammatory pain, joint pain, arthritis, congestion, bruised tissue, and strains.

Ultrasound Therapy

This therapy uses single the vibration of sound waves to penetrate tissue. It actually causes the expansion and contraction in the tiny gas bubbles of the soft tissues which then helps to reduce the inflammation, reducing tissue swelling and thus decreasing pain in the tissue.
